About This Clues Answer
We think the answer is "GROUNDER" which means:
- noun
- • (baseball) a hit that travels along the ground
An example sentence would be:
- • "The shortstop fielded the grounder cleanly and threw to first for the out."
- • "The third baseman dove to catch the hard-hit grounder."
